What they do

A Mental or Behavioral Health Counselor works with patients to treat mental health problems. Assesses patients and assists with diagnosis, counseling and crisis intervention. Consults with nurses, doctors and psychiatrists. May work with specific populations, such as youth, senior citizens or substance abusers, in group settings, facilities or hospitals.

Job Description

We are seeking a compassionate and motivated LCSW or LPC to provide behavioral health services within an adult residential/boarding home setting. This is a flexible 1099 independent contractor position with the freedom to create your own schedule. Work weekdays, evenings, or weekends based on your availability. Whether you're looking for supplemental income or full-time hours, this role offers flexibility, independence and the potential to earn over $100,000 annually with a full-time caseload.
Responsibilities:
Conduct psychosocial assessments and evaluations Provide psychotherapy and supportive counseling services Develop treatment plans and maintain clinical documentation Coordinate care with facility staff and supervising providers Maintain accurate and timely records in compliance with regulations
Requirements:
Active New Jersey LCSW license or LPC license Strong communication and interpersonal skills Experience with behavioral health, geriatric or residential populations preferred Ability to work independently and manage caseload efficiently
Position Details:
Flexible schedule Facility-based setting Opportunity for growth within a multi-facility behavioral health program Supportive administrative and clinical structure
Compensation:
Productivity-based compensation with strong earning potential based on caseload volume and participation.
